Dome of the Rock, Jerusalem, Israel
31°46'41.0"N 35°14'06.0"E
Probably the main symbol and reference of Jerusalem is the Dome of the Rock, a Islamic sanctuary inside the Temple Mount, Old City of Jerusalem. Its unique and beautiful architecture and its details are simply beautiful. Muslims believe that the Prophet Muhammad during the Night Journey to heaven started to walk from this rock. At the same time, the Jewish believe that the world expanded and was created from this point…
